pinyin-plus 是一个汉字转拼音的库,有如下特点:
cc-cedict
、kaifangcidian
开源词库分词
,准确度高,解决多音字
的问题cc-cedict
字典格式汉字转拼音,常用于索引引擎场景创建拼音的索引,这个场景的问题一般由两种实现路径,一种是直接使用带拼音的的分词 插件,会自动帮你创建出拼音的索引,还有一种就是自己将汉字转换为拼音字符串,采用空格分隔分词来达到定制化索引的目的。 不论哪种实现路径,都离不开分词和拼音转换。pinyin-plus
的特点是,索引分词的词库和拼音的词库是基于同一套词库, 所以多音词的准确度特别高,而且词库的格式保留了开源词典的格式,词库可以轻松的定时更新。同时也预留了自定义词库的扩展 接口,保留定制化需求的高优先级
逻辑条件 // A and B :: (area_type = ? AND name LIKE ?) LambdaQueryWrapper<AreaMp> rapper = Wrappers.<AreaMp>lambdaQuery() .select(AreaMp::getId, AreaMp::getName)
实体类 @Data @EqualsAndHashCode(callSuper = false) @Accessors(chain = true) @TableName("area") public class AreaMp implements Serializable { private static final long serialVersionUID=1L; /**
使用mybatis-plus实现,支持通过父级id查询所有子级;支持通过deep查询层级深度; 实体类 @Data @TableName(value = "common_area") @JsonInclude(JsonInclude.Include.NON_NULL) public class CommonArea implements Serializable { private sta
1.经典的select sql语句 //注意:包含空值的数学表达式求出的结果为空值 SQL> select sal+comm from emp; //连接员工编号与员工姓名这两个字段 SQL> select empno||ename as "员工编号和员工姓名" from emp; //查询去掉重复行的员工部门编号 SQL> select distinct(deptno) from emp; /
目标: pinyin4j中收录了很多的词,但是也有一些词语是未被收录的,目前想做到的效果是 能将为收录的词语收录进去,而且还不需要重新启动服务 =================================================== 源码观看 //测试用调用的方法 String[] strs = PinyinHelper.toHanyuPinyinStringArray(c, for
本文向大家介绍支持汉转拼和拼音分词的PHP中文工具类ChineseUtil,包括了支持汉转拼和拼音分词的PHP中文工具类ChineseUtil的使用技巧和注意事项,需要的朋友参考一下 PHP 中文工具类,支持汉字转拼音、拼音分词、简繁互转。 PHP Chinese Tool class, support Chinese pinyin, pinyin participle, simplified a
本文向大家介绍Java获取汉字拼音的全拼和首拼实现代码分享,包括了Java获取汉字拼音的全拼和首拼实现代码分享的使用技巧和注意事项,需要的朋友参考一下
Pinyin 基于 CC-CEDICT 词典的中文转拼音工具,更准确的支持多音字的汉字转拼音解决方案。 安装 使用 Composer 安装: composer require "overtrue/pinyin:~3.0" 使用 拼音数组 use Overtrue\Pinyin\Pinyin;$pinyin = new Pinyin();$pinyin->convert('带着希望去旅行,比到达终点
pinyin-php是一个C语言编写的php扩展,用于将汉字翻译为汉语拼音。 v0.4.0 通过逆序中文分词的方法实现提高多音字识别。 将字词库置于程序之外通过php.ini配置文件指定路径加载。 配置 在php.ini中添加如下内容 extension=/path/to/pinyin.sopinyin.chars=/path/to/chars.csvpinyin.words=/path/to/w
php 支持中文汉字转拼音单元(支持生僻字)。 之前用的汉字转拼音单元 已经不能满足需求了,自己重新整理+优化了一下。 方式:先用gbk判断码表,取不到的字用生僻字字典。 (需要 php-mb_string 扩展支持) 方法: class pinyin{// $str : 需要转换的汉字(只支持utf-8)// $first_char : 是否只取首字母// $split_char : 生成每个字
Python-pinyin 能将汉语转为拼音。可以用于汉字注音、排序、检索。 基于 hotoo/pinyin 开发。 Python version: 2.6, 2.7, pypy, 3.3, 3.4 特性 根据词组智能匹配最正确的拼音。 支持多音字。 简单的繁体支持。 支持多种不同拼音风格。 安装 $ pip install pypinyin 为了更好的处理包含多音字及非中文字符的字符串,推荐同时